French Beans with Carrots

A light and simple combination of french beans and carrots cooked in chicken stock.

Ingredients

  • 50 gm carrot, peeled

    150 gm french beans

    2-3 garlic cloves, crushed

    1 Tbsp soy Sauce

    Pinch of salt

    100 ml chicken stock or 1/2 chicken stock cube dissolved in 100ml Water

    1 tsp corn flour mixed with 1 tbsp Water

Method

Cut the carrot into 1cm thick strips and slice the French beans diagonally.

Heat the oil in a wok and add the garlic. Mix for 30 seconds and then add the carrots and stir-fry for a minute before adding the French beans.

When the French beans start looking a little translucent, add the remaining ingredients.

Simmer for 3 minutes until the vegetables are cooked through but remain crunchy. (You may have to add a little water if the sauce has reduced excessively.)
